In this video, we will discuss the offboarding workflow and how to configure it in the system.
0:06
The offboarding workflow is triggered when an employee is leaving the organization after their separation request has been approved.
0:12
Once approved, the admin can trigger the offboarding workflow from the system.
Step 1: Accessing the Workflow
0:18
To configure the workflow, navigate to the Control Panel → Employees → Offboarding → Workflows.
0:24
If this is your first time, you will see the option to Create Workflow.
0:28
If workflows are already created, you can edit an existing workflow or create a new one.
0:33
Click on Create Workflow to start configuring a new offboarding workflow.
Step 2: Workflow Details
0:38
Enter a title for the workflow.
0:40
You can apply it to all departments, designations, and locations, or select specific ones from the dropdown.
0:46
Add a description if required.
0:48
Select a default buddy. The buddy helps employees if they face issues at any step of the workflow.
Step 3: Adding Workflow Steps
0:55
The workflow can include multiple steps, such as:
-
Introduction
- Display a leaving message to the employee.
- You can wish them luck or provide instructions about the offboarding process.
-
Exit Interview Form
- Create a step for employees to fill the exit interview.
- Define the duration for completion and assign it to the relevant users (employee, manager, or admin).
- Choose if the step is independent (can be completed in any order) or sequential (must follow a specific order).
-
Employee Documents
- Ask employees to upload required documents, such as clearance forms.
- You can use custom forms for different departments, e.g., Reporting Manager Clearance, IT Clearance, or Accounts Clearance.
Step 4: Using Custom Forms
1:55
If custom forms are already created, they will appear in the workflow configuration.
1:59
You can preview forms, select relevant fields, and include them in the workflow.
2:03
Examples of custom forms include:
- Exit Interview Form
- Manager Clearance Form
- IT Clearance Form
- Accounts Clearance Form
2:10
Each form can include fields for approvals, comments, or attachments.
Step 5: Tasks, Documents & Outcomes
2:15
You can also create tasks or to-dos for the employee or stakeholders.
2:19
Document templates can be included in the workflow for generating letters or certificates.
2:23
Employees can enter their final earnings and recoveries, which will reflect in the Full & Final settlement process.
2:28
Preview the workflow to check how each step will appear for the employee.
